The Global Industrial Ethernet Market was valued at USD 9.8 billion in 2025 and is estimated to grow at a CAGR of 7.9% to reach USD 20.8 billion by 2035.

Industrial Ethernet leverages standard Ethernet technology while adapting it to the rigorous demands of industrial environments, providing high-speed, secure, and reliable communication between machines, controllers, and sensors. The expansion of smart manufacturing and industrial automation is fueling demand, as manufacturers seek seamless real-time data exchange to optimize production efficiency and monitor equipment performance. The proliferation of the Industrial Internet of Things (IIoT) further drives adoption, as sensors, devices, and machines require low-latency, high-throughput networks to support predictive maintenance, automated processes, and process monitoring. Industrial Ethernet enables uninterrupted communication across multiple devices, ensuring operational continuity, reduced downtime, and enhanced data integrity, which is critical for modern industrial operations spanning automotive, aerospace, pharmaceuticals, energy, and process manufacturing sectors. Increased digital transformation initiatives, investment in smart factories, and the need for scalable and secure network infrastructure are all contributing to sustained market growth.

The hardware segment held 70.2% share in 2025. This segment benefits from the rising demand for industrial Ethernet devices such as industrial-grade switches, routers, and network interface cards (NICs). These devices ensure secure, high-speed communication across complex industrial networks, enabling real-time data transfer in manufacturing, energy, transportation, and process automation applications. Manufacturers are focusing on delivering hardware that combines high reliability, seamless integration, and robust security features to support critical operations. The development of next-generation switches, routers, and NICs with improved throughput, reduced latency, and enhanced durability allows companies to capture more market share while meeting the growing operational needs of industrial clients seeking efficient and reliable network infrastructure.

The pharmaceutical and biotechnology segment is projected to grow at a CAGR of 10.3%, reaching USD 1.9 billion by 2035. The sector is increasingly adopting Industrial Ethernet to support automation, smart manufacturing, and stringent regulatory compliance. Industrial Ethernet enables secure, real-time communication for precise process control, data integrity, and monitoring throughout the production lifecycle. By connecting laboratory systems with production operations, companies can enhance operational efficiency, maintain regulatory adherence, and facilitate streamlined quality management. The ability to transmit critical data instantaneously across all stages of production and ensure seamless integration of lab and manufacturing systems is driving adoption, as manufacturers prioritize operational reliability, product consistency, and regulatory compliance in highly controlled industrial environments.

U.S. Industrial Ethernet Market was valued at USD 2.4 billion in 2025, supported by increasing investment in industrial networking infrastructure, rapid adoption of advanced Ethernet solutions, and growing demand for smart manufacturing and digital transformation. Continuous technological innovation and market consolidation are enhancing competitiveness and accelerating the deployment of Industrial Ethernet solutions. Manufacturers and end users are increasingly focused on upgrading their network infrastructure to support high-volume, low-latency communication and predictive analytics, which are essential for modern industrial operations. North America’s mature manufacturing base, coupled with strong industry adoption of IIoT and automation technologies, positions the region as a primary driver of industrial Ethernet expansion.
